If you’ve been keeping up with Snails lately, you may have noticed that he’s been teasing “something big” is on its way. He also alluded to the fact that he would reveal more details at Decadence in Colorado on New Years Eve. With plans to cover the festival, EDM Sauce had staff in attendance of

The post Snails Announces “Another Level of Bass and Filth” at Sluggtopia appeared first on EDM Sauce.